[quote=Anonymous]We saw a NP there, and it was fine in terms of getting a diagnosis. It was that, or wait a horribly long time to see anyone, but we figured it was a good start. She was able to point out some things we weren't aware were problems (speech and fine motor issues -- we were going in for an ADHD eval). She was accessible after the appointment by email and phone for questions. There was a bit of a disconnect, where she was telling us what to request from the county, but those were services never offered directly by the county -- confusing for parents dealing with this for the first time. But, we'd probably have had similar problems with a doctor as well. We did have some differences of opinion over medicinal options, and have since started to see someone else, but it was a good start and the diagnosis seems to hold. [/quote]
